最初我以為在nuxtjs中是需要重新npm install axios,但是其實nuxtjs自己集成了這個數據渲染方法 你只需在nuxt.config.js中配置一下就可以了 然后在你的頁面可以直接請求數據了 最后進入這個頁面,在控制台看到打印即表示請求成功了 ...
asyncData 簡介 asyncData 可以用來在客戶端加載 Data 數據之前對其做一些處理,也可以在此發起異步請求,提前設置數據,這樣在客戶端加載頁面的時候,就會直接加載提前渲染好並帶有數據的 DOM,完成服務端渲染,有助於搜索引擎的抓取。 注意事項: 由於在客戶端創建實例化之前加載,所以不能使用 this,鈎子提供一個參數,可以獲取上下文對象 isDev, route, store, ...
2021-12-09 15:24 1 3625 推薦指數:
最初我以為在nuxtjs中是需要重新npm install axios,但是其實nuxtjs自己集成了這個數據渲染方法 你只需在nuxt.config.js中配置一下就可以了 然后在你的頁面可以直接請求數據了 最后進入這個頁面,在控制台看到打印即表示請求成功了 ...
普通方式 使用普通方式的狀態樹,需要添加 store/index.js 文件,並對外暴露一個 Vuex.Store 實例: 在組件里面 ...
最近使用nuxtjs服務端渲染框架,在異步請求時遇到兩個問題,一是怎么使用axios, 二是怎么在asyncData方法中使用axios 當使用腳手架create nuxt-app創建項目時,會提示是否集成axios, 如果不選擇,后面則使用方式一請求異步數據,如果選擇,后面則使用方式二請求 ...
window對象提供了一個fetch方法,用於實現基於promise的http請求。它取代了最早的XMLHttpRequest實現的ajax請求。 1. 基本內容 1. 基本語法 fetch方法返回一個promise對象。 url--發起請求的路徑 options--可選 ...
目錄 認識異步 fetch(url) response.json() 結合async和await 異常處理 post請求 認識異步 首先我們得明白請求是一個異步的過程。 因為請求需要時間向服務器發送請求和接收請求結果。 我們得要 ...
fetch fetch 與 axios 的對比 fetch 優點: 使用更方便。fetch 是瀏覽器原生支持的請求方法,也已直接在瀏覽器中使用,也可以在代碼中隨時使用,而不需要像 axios 一樣引入第三方包 脫離了瀏覽器的 XHR,是 ES 規范里新的實現方式 ...
在vue中的路由守衛一般是來驗證token失效什么的,當然也可以設置權限啦,在nuxtjs中如何使用路由守衛呢,話不多說,直接上代碼 在plugins目錄下簡歷route.js 然后在 nuxt.config.js中添加配置plugins即可 就這兩步就over了 ...
原文鏈接:https://css-tricks.com/using-fetch/。 本文介紹了Fetch基本使用方法及zlFetch庫的使用 無論用JavaScript發送或獲取信息,我們都會用到Ajax。Ajax不需要刷新頁面就能發送和獲取信息,能使網頁實現異步更新。 幾年前 ...